Recorded inside the Venetian Hotel in Las Vegas during the world-renowned American Academy of Anti-Aging Conference. Our guest Dolvett Quince of the famous hit TV show "The Biggest Loser," shares his journey to celebrity status as well as his insider tips on how he goes about motivating amateur and professional athletes to achieve wellness in mind and body while becoming their best self. Dolvette dives in to the power of authenticity and vulnerability as a way to meet people where they are at while getting to know their unique personal motivators. Tim and Melissa uncover Dolvette's passion for rejecting the idea that we whould all just get grow old gracefully. He encourages listeners to take the first step toward living longer, fuller lives.
